Summary SPI Board Exam Review (GB) Complete Questions & Answers-what is the vertical axis of a graph called? A. z-axis B. x-axis C. y-axis D. time-axis - C. y-axis the vertical axis of a graph is called the Y-axis and extends up and down. What is the name of the horizontal axis of a graph? A. z-axis B. x-axis C. y-axis D. red axis - B. x-axis The horizontal axis of a graph is the x-axis. The x-axis extends side to side. How are scores on the ultrasound board exams related to study time? A. inversely B. conversely C. directly D. unrelated - C. directly. two variables are related when changes in one variable result in changes in the other. When both increase or decrease they are directly related. Since scores increase as study time increases these variables are directly related. how are caloric intake and weight related? A. inversely B. partially C. reciprocally D. directly - D. directly these two terms are directly related. As food intake increases, weight increases. how is weight related to a sonographers time spent exercising? A. inversely B. conversely C. directly D. unrelated - A. inversely two variables are related when changes in one variable results in changes in the other. when the changes follow in opposite directions the variables are inversely related. What is the reciprocal of 1,000? A. one-hunderedth B. 1,000 C. 0.001 D. one-millionth - C. 0.001 1,000 times 0.001 equals one. what is the reciprocal of 5? A. one-hundredth B. 5 C. 1/5 D. one-millionth - C. 1/5 5 times 1/5 equals 1 what is the reciprocal of 1/10? A. one-hundredth B. 10 C. 1/10 D. one-millionth - B. 10 1/10 times 10 equals 1 a sack contains 6 pounds of flour. the contents of the bag are increased by a factor of 5. How much flour is in the bag? A. 6 pounds B. 11 pounds C. 60 pounds D. 30 pounds - D. 30 pounds the term increased by a factor means to multiply. 6X5=30 A bouquet has 30 flowers. The size of the bouquet is decreased by a factor of 3. how many flowers remain? A.27 B. 0 C. 10 D.15 - C. 10 the term decreased by a factor means to divide. 30/3=10 which of the following is not a measure of area? A. square cm B. meters squared C. cubic meters D. feet x feet - C. cubic meters cubic meters are not used to measure area, they are used to measure volume.
